Extend Your Railing Past The Last Step

When it comes to staircase safety, ensuring that your railing extends past the last step is an essential consideration. Many homeowners may not be aware of the importance of this simple yet crucial feature. In this blog post, we will discuss why extending your railing past the last step is vital for safety and provide insights on how to implement this measure effectively. So, let’s dive in and learn more!

  1. Enhancing Stability and Balance: Extending the railing beyond the last step of your staircase significantly enhances stability and balance for anyone using the stairs. It provides continuous support during the transition from the stairs to the landing, minimizing the risk of slips, trips, and falls. By offering a secure handhold, an extended railing helps individuals maintain their balance and navigate the stairs safely.
  2. Meeting Building Code Requirements: In many jurisdictions, building codes mandate that staircases have a continuous handrail that extends beyond the last step. These codes are in place to ensure the safety of occupants and prevent accidents. By adhering to building codes, you not only prioritize safety but also avoid potential legal and liability issues.
  3. Improving Accessibility: Extending the railing past the last step also improves accessibility for individuals with mobility challenges. It provides additional support and stability, allowing them to navigate the stairs more comfortably. This small modification can make a significant difference in the accessibility of your home or building.
  4. Considerations for Implementation: To extend your railing past the last step effectively, there are a few key considerations to keep in mind. First, ensure that the extension is of appropriate height and matches the height of the existing railing. This consistency maintains a seamless and visually appealing appearance. Additionally, the extension should be securely anchored to the wall or newel post to withstand pressure and provide reliable support.
